Carbon nanotubes(CNTs)are graphene sheets rolled up into cylindrical structure and electron transport via tube surface lattice is essentially isotropic. This description is based on a 2D lattice model. In a 3D approach, electron wave function near to the Fermi level is extended by 1 Å along the 2Pz orbit and electron transport thus becomes sensitive to electron field. Reports indicate two possible paths of charge carrier in a small CNT, i.e. along tube axis and circumference. When electric field is applied in parallel with tube axis the electron flux along circumference is diverted into a helix current, similar to nano-coils. This spiral current becomes apparent when angular frequency is smaller than stark frequency in an AC field. To date, explore of magnetic field within a CNT remains as challenge and a straightforward verification is to encapsulate magnetic materials in CNTs so interior magnetic field is enhanced and becomes measurable. In this work, individual Fe-encapsulated CNTs bridging tungsten electrodes are verified and measured by AC impedance technique. Inductance at different frequency is detected and is on the order of mH.
